I would like to urge people not to only consider (something like) Pippy as a tool for learning Python. After all, in the current setting, learning Python wouldn't give so much benefit to the user of XO; unless the user has a faster computer with 10GB or more of harddrive and a 1GHz processor (to say the least). The strength of (something like) Pippy is somewhere else. It would be a good starting point to understand that a function can be actually written by yourself and it is something you can look inside. Imagine if the functions that are available in the Calculate "mode" (such as sin, sqrt, etc.) are actually defined in a way that kids can understand (for example, the Newton-method for sqrt, or even a graphical version for sin and cos), and if the user goes to the Pippy "mode", the user can look inside the definition and modify them?
